SUPPLEMENT SG-3
CHAPTER 31 - INDICATIONG SYSTEM
Page 109
Alert Text
Cause
Solution
AHRS1 GPS AHRS 1
not receiving backup GPS
information.
AHRS is not receiving GPS
information from GPS2.
Ensure that a cell phone or
a device using cell phone
technology is not turned on
(even in a monitoring state)
in the cabin.
Check GPS status. If one or
both GPS receivers cannot
acquire a position lock,
troubleshoot GPS problems
using Replace the GRS 77.
AHRS1 SRVC
AHRS magnetic field mod-
el should be updated. Ap-
pears on ground only.
Update GRS 77 IGRF
model (current model is
with aviation database).
AHRS1 TAS
AHRS is not
receiving true
airspeed from
ADC.
GDC not powered up.
Close ADC C/B.
GDC not receiving input
from GTP 59 OAT probe.
Verify wiring is correct.
ARINC 429 connection
from GDC 74A to GRS 77
is not working. Verify wir-
ing is correct.
CNFG MODULE
The configuration module
is inoperative.
Verify wiring to configura-
tion module
Replace configuration
module
DATA LOST
Pilot stored data was lost.
Recheck data and settings.
FAN 1 FAIL
Fan 1 has reported 0 RPM
when it was powered with a
PWM duty cycle higher
than or equal to 10%
Replace fan.
GDU CONFIG
This error appears whenev-
er the GDU is replaced
with a GDU that was con-
figured for a different in-
stallation.
Cycle power to the GDU.
This error automatically
clears on the second power
up with a different configu-
ration module.
Error in the configuration
of the GDU 620.
GDU1 COOLING
Specific GDU has poor
cooling, and power usage is
being reduced.
Ensure fans on indicated
GDU are functioning
